#TOinSLOMO: Purple Rain dance party at Toronto’s Nathan Phillips Square
Description
April 27, 2016
Prince fans get out and dance to Purple Rain to pay tribute to the late singer at Nathan Phillips Square Monday night. Global News Digital Technician Ben Jonah with the latest edition of #TOinSLOMO
